The posting rule, Senate Rule 11.18, was suspended to hear the
following bill(s): SB 1883.
The chair called the meeting to order at 6:52 p.m. The
following business was transacted:
The chair laid out SB 1452 and recognized the author, Senator
Lucio, Jr., to explain the bill. Senator West sent up a
committee substitute; the chair recognized Senator Lucio, Jr. to
explain the difference between the committee substitute and the
bill as filed. Witnesses testifying and registering on the bill
are shown on the attached list. The chair moved that the public
testimony be closed; without objection, it was so ordered.
Senator West moved that SB 1452 and the committee substitute be
left pending; without objection, it was so ordered.
At 6:56 p.m. Senator Staples assumed the chair.
The chair laid out SB 817 and recognized the author, Senator
West, to explain the bill. Senator West moved to pull down the
committee substitute and Committee Amendment 1 sent up on April
11, 2005; without objection, it was so ordered. Senator West
sent up a new committee substitute; the chair recognized Senator
West to explain the difference between the committee substitute
and the bill as filed. Senator West sent up Committee Amendment
1. The chair opened public testimony; there being no witness
cards, public testimony was closed. Senator Staples moved that
SB 817, the committee substitute, and Committee Amendment 1 be
left pending; without objection, it was so ordered.
At 7:00 p.m. Senator West resumed the chair.
The chair laid out SB 1809 and recognized the author, Senator
Wentworth, to explain the bill. Senator Staples sent up a
committee substitute; the chair recognized Senator Wentworth to
explain the difference between the committee substitute and the
bill as filed. Witnesses testifying and registering on the bill
are shown on the attached list. The chair moved that the public
testimony be closed; without objection, it was so ordered.
Senator West moved that SB 1809 and the committee substitute be
left pending; without objection, it was so ordered.
The chair laid out SB 1883 and recognized Senator Staples, in
the absence of the author, to explain the bill. The chair
opened public testimony; there being no witness cards, public
testimony was closed. Senator West moved that SB 1883 be left
pending; without objection, it was so ordered.
The chair laid out HB 479 and recognized the Senate sponsor,
Senator Barrientos, to explain the bill. Witnesses testifying
and registering on the bill are shown on the attached list. The
chair moved that the public testimony be closed; without
objection, it was so ordered. Senator West moved that HB 479 be
left pending; without objection, it was so ordered.
There being no further business, at 7:22 p.m. Senator West moved
that the Committee stand recessed subject to the call of the
chair. Without objection, it was so ordered.
